Love Never Parts the Soul
A boy and a girl, their love so strong. The boy leaves to the army and comes back, the girl still there and they still love each other.
With the dark red roses withering in the moonlight, they were held by a boy who seemed to be in a rush. He looked at his watch, it was Ten till Twelve. He needed to hurry and get to the park soon. They agreed to meet at twelve, not a minute passed it. Then he saw a sign, COLD STONE PARK, that was it. He opened the gate and looked at a map that was next to it, he spotted the center and started to run there. Five minutes till Twelve.
The boy was finally there and he saw a bench and sat there with the dying roses next to him. he waited and looked at his watch 11:58. Two minutes till Twelve and she still wasn't there. The boy decided waste time and began to pick thorns out of the roses. Then suddenly, he heard a small faint cough. He looked back and saw the girl walking towards him. The boy could recognize her brown hair, but it was too dark to recognize her face. The boy was hoping for it to be her. Then she walked under a street light and he saw her face. He recognized the face that he saw five years ago. It was still as beautiful as before. The boy felt his heartbeat accelerate as she came closer to meet him. Then a tear trickled down from his eye, and then he had a flashback, from five years ago.
"Flight to Jerusalem will be departing in fifteen minutes." Said the lady. The boy was wearing his IDF uniform. He was supposed to arrive in Jerusalem and be sent to a command center to unpack and train. "When will I see you again?" The girl asked. She was wearing blue jeans, a black tank top, and a brown jacket.
"Remember where I met you?" she nodded.
"I will meet you there in five years." He added.
"We are now calling Zone One to board." said the lady.
"Please don't leave." Said the girl, tears were starting to trickle down from her eyes.
"Don't worry, I will see you again, I promise," he said dabbing her cheeks to soak up the tears,
"Remember when I promised to love you forever and always?"
She nodded again.
"I never broke that promise even though many things went wrong."
"Boarding Zone Two." The lady said.
The boy nodded, "I am going to miss you."
"Me too." She replied.
He kissed her on the forehead and went through the gate, a tear was trickling down his eye. He sat at his seat and looked out the window. He saw the girl waving to him and dabbing her eyes with a tissue. He waved back, but he knew that she didn't see him. The plane backed off and began to drive down the runway and then took flight in the air. Now five years had passed and now she was in his arms crying, "I missed you so much." She said sobbing at the same time. "I missed you too." He answered with a few tears trickling down his eyes. "I love you, forever and forever always." He said and kissed her on her forehead.
"I love you too." She answered.
"I bought a couple of tickets leaving in three months." He said.
"Going where?"
The boy sighed and answered, "I got a house in Israel, and yeah I know this is quite sudden, but it is so amazing there and I know you will love it! My things are packed up and."
"Wait," she said, "I need to talk to my Mom and Dad."
"I already talked to them," He said, "They really want you to go with me."
She was shocked and happiness and joy flowed through her warm heart, "I don't know what to say, I am speechless."
There was silence for a minute as she thought and then she answered, "Yes!" She hugged the boy again. "I would love to go with you!" She looked up into his eyes and felt the caress love that had been there since they day he left to Israel. "Well then, I need to catch up on things, what have I missed?" He took her hand and they walked around the park, exchanging stories as they walked.
Still holding the roses the boy faces the girl, her eyes looking into his. "I want to give you these roses." The boy said. The girl looked at the roses and saw that they were dying and asked, "Why are they dying?" The boy answered softly, "When I went on my first mission after training, they put me in Sderot I saw some roses and I thought of you, so I chose to pick them," he paused for a moment and then continued, "Then we were suddenly attacked by three armed Muslims, I almost lost my life. Though there was one thing that kept my fighting, and that was you, and I thought of the promise I made to you."
Then the boy had another flashback.
"GET DOWN!" shouted a soldier.
The boy ducked down, evading a Muslims spray of bullets. One of the soldiers shot the Muslim in the chest, he shot wildly as he fell to the ground. He only hit the air.
"How many left?" The boy shouted looking around forone of the Muslims.
"Two." A soldier shouted. Then the flashback began to fade away.
"That must have been scary." The girl said.
"It was, we lost one man. When we caught the last Muslim he blew himself up."
"Oh my!" She hugged the boy tightly,
" I am so happy you are still alive."
"I am happy too," he said,
"I kept the rose with me since then, it always reminded me of hope and so I never lost hope when I fought."
"Thank you so much!" She said kissing him directly on the lips passionately, the boy kissed her back with the same love. "We need to go, its Twelve, Thirty," the boy said, "Let me walk you home." The girl took his arm and put her head on his shoulder as they walked. They arrived at the door. The boy held her hands and said, "I will see you tomorrow," He kissed her. "Goodnight, sweet dreams, and I wish you all the best."
It was one in the afternoon and he still didn't call. She tried to call him numerous times, but he still didn't answer. She decided to wait for him to call back, she turned on the TV and flipped through the channels until she landed on the news. That was when her jaw dropped. "Last night a boy was shot while walking him we haven't been able to identify who shot the boy. We weren't able to find the parents or identify who the boy is, but for know he is resting in St. Charles Hospital."
The girl got in her car and began to drive to the hospital. Tears were streaming down from her eyes. "This can't be happening." She said. She arrived at the hospital and ran passed the front desk. The nurse didn't have enough time o stop her. She then was in an empty hallway and saw a nurse and asked what room the boy was in. "201" She answered. The girl found the room and walked in quietly. The boy was in a bed, he was barely breathing. The girl went by the boys side and took his hand, "I will always be here for you. I love you and I care about you, forever and always." The boy opened his eyes and said, "I will love you too, forever and always." A doctor walked in and saw the girl and said, "You must be a friend of his, I would like to speak to you outside."
"Okay."
"You must be really close to him, yes?" She nodded. "Well, unfortunately he was shot last night and bullets are to close to his heart to take out and now his heart is becoming weak and it will soon give away."
"You mean death?"
The doctor nodded.
Tears began to fall from her eyes, her body began to shake with shock and sadness.
"For right now we have him under life support," the doctor said, "That will only help for a little. Can you tell him?" She nodded. She went back in the room and looked at the boy, another tear fell from her eyes, they boy laid there wide awake and asked, "What's wrong?"
She answered wiping the tears off from her face, "The doctors told me." She burst in tears and held the boys hand, "You are going to die." The boy started to shake with shock and grief. The girl looked in his eyes and said, "I will still not leave you." She kissed him. Two months passed and the girl always stayed by the boys side. The doctors tried their best to prevent the boy from dying, but he kept on getting weaker and weaker and suffering more and more. Then it was that one night, the boy and the girl were together for the last time. "Can you do me a favor?" Asked the boy.
"Yes."
The boy coughed and said, "Promise me that you will always love me and that you will never forget about me." Tears started to appear on the girls eyes again, "I love you, forever and always. I will never forget you for what you have done and how much you meant to me." She kissed the boy.
"Can you do something for me, it isn't that much?" The boy nodded. The girl spoke with tears and her heart felt pain and sorrow, "Promise me... that you will always be there."
"I promise, forever and always watching over you." The girl kissed him goodnight, for the last time.
Later that night the boy passed away, his heart unable to take anymore pain. Later, when the third month came the girl moved to Israel, raising her child. It was only the girl and her child that moved. The girl always believed that he watched over her and their son. Never breaking his promise that he made to her. Their child grew and grew and became a great person, he joined the IDF for two years. After coming back from the IDF he became a doctor and published his first novel.
Before the child was able to walk on his own, the family went through few harsh things, that only lasted for a week after they moved to Israel. There was one thing the girl remembered about the boy, the relationship they had was never broken. Their relationship had many bumps, but the boy always promised that each one would be the last and that he would never stop fixing himself. The boy worked on trying to change himself for months, but the only thing that remained the same was the emotions for the girl, the reason for what he was changing. The boy could never let the girl know how he could never stop caring and loving the girl, she could never forget how special she was to him. The boy died knowing that the girl would never stop loving him. The relationship they had, continued after his death like they both had promised each other, forever and always.
When the girl went to the boys funeral this was what she had to say,
With both good times together and bad. He always told me that he would fix himself. That was many years ago, soon before he went to Israel he showed me that he changed, I fell in love with him all over again, even though I said to myself that I won't. What I realized when I fell in love with him was how he always cared for me and other people. I remember a time when he sent me a letter just to make sure that it would put a smile on my face. He always went out of his way to make someone he cared about smile. His promises were never broken or forgotten, but now he is gone and his soul will rest in peace. I love him and I always will, and all of us will never forget such a great person he was.
When the sun rises, a child is born and when the sunsets a person is gone. When two people unite, their love is strong, but in the end death does them apart. Though what we have are memories, to keep the love, that once was there. To remember the happiness they shared, forgetting the troubles that kept them apart. Now all that she can do is remember the things she with him, the tears she shed for him, and his love that never went away. Forever and always, will she remember his smiling face, as the angels take him away.
